Output 4e2c832ca2d90d7c6cd5e1c8488e153f62c6e2d495f25cec2a8ac0ea6b52c050:3

value
546882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70cb988d207befe23c51d4326352edc3d0c56ac9 OP_EQUAL
address
3ByRW7vNADqCiPFogq3EnMvQTw9Go4QWeF
transaction
4e2c832ca2d90d7c6cd5e1c8488e153f62c6e2d495f25cec2a8ac0ea6b52c050
confirmations
73326
spent
true